Luke 4:25

Plain English Version

Think about these 2 stories in God’s book. Remember the story about God’s man, Elijah, that lived a long time ago. Our people, the Israel nation, did bad things at that time, so God punished them. He stopped the rain. No rain fell for 3½ years, and no food plants grew in the gardens, so nobody had enough food, and they were very hungry. But God looked after Elijah, and sent him to another place called Zarefath, in Sidon country. God got a widow there to look after Elijah, and God gave that widow enough food for herself, and her son, and Elijah too. Listen, there were a lot of widows in Israel at that time, but God did not save a widow that belonged to Israel, he saved a widow that belonged to Sidon country, not one of us Israel people.
